Hackers accessed Goodwill hosting provider for 18 months before card breach

17
Sep
2014

Hackers evaded security systems for a year-and-a-half at a hosting center that processed payment cards for Goodwill Industries, using the same type of malware that struck Target and other major retailers to steal card data, according to the charity’s software vendor. In its first public statement since being identified by Goodwill as its technology partner, CK Systems of Murrells Inlet, South Carolina, said two other customers were also affected by the unauthorized access, though it didn’t name them.
